I managed to get the system working. Since the Fast Data errormessage could be a bad CPU, I tried reseating the CPU, which took care of that errormessage. Still didn't boot, though. Another guy here tried the cd-rom drive again and when he did a probe-scsi-all, he noticed that it was showing an ID of 3 instead of 6. So it seems like the ID-jumpers were swapped between the cd-rom and the dvd-rom... So in the end it turned out to be a bad dvd-rom drive and possibly a CPU that needed to be reseated.
